Mount Carmel Health System implemented AchieveIt in 2019 to centralize tracking, reporting, and communication as part of a healthcare/PMO initiative. The implementation focused on aligning annual operating plans and tying group level work back to system strategic goals across the Central Ohio system, with system leaders designated as primary users for plan oversight and accountability. AchieveIt was configured to provide a single source of truth for reporting and leader accountability, combining structured plan tracking, centralized status reporting, and executive dashboards to surface progress against strategic objectives. Functional capabilities emphasized by the deployment included plan and task tracking, consolidated progress reporting, and communication workflows to coordinate cross-functional teams and escalate overdue items to responsible leaders. Operational coverage concentrated on system leadership and group level operational teams in Central Ohio, with governance practices that assigned accountability to leaders for plan updates and status transparency. According to the vendor case study, the AchieveIt implementation improved visibility into how tactical work supports the health system's strategic objectives, reinforcing leader accountability and providing an authoritative reporting layer for the PMO.

In 2022, Mount Carmel Health System deployed HealthRules Payer from HealthEdge Software as its Core Admin Processing System to centralize claims adjudication and provider data management for its payer operations. The implementation engaged a Claims System Conversion Consultant to support the Director of Claims Operations and the Manager of System Configuration, focusing on claims adjudication rules, provider data management, and related downstream processes that touch clinical and operational teams. The implementation emphasized system configuration and governance, with explicit responsibilities for definition, documentation, implementation and continuous improvement of claims adjudication system management policies and standards. Functional capabilities implemented included claims adjudication engine configuration, provider data management workflows, claims audit support and compliance-oriented processing controls, along with management of system configuration purchases and invoice processing for assigned activities. Integrations were oriented toward downstream processing chains and operational stakeholders rather than named third party systems, with the project requiring tight coordination with the Compliance Department, operational and clinical staff, and steering committee reporting. Deployment followed a centralized, modular Core Admin Processing System architecture with configuration-driven adjudication rules and role-based operational controls to enable escalation pathways for the Director and Manager during the HealthRules Payer rollout. Governance and rollout activities included participation in compliance audits, remediation of identified issues, development of system management policies and standards, and regular project reporting to the steering committee. The consultant provided subject matter expertise across configuration and adjudication, enabling internal leadership to focus resources on the HealthRules Payer implementation while ensuring adherence to regulatory and operational requirements.

In 2021, Mount Carmel Health System implemented CrownPeak DXP for Web Content Management. The organization uses CrownPeak Web Content Management on its public website, mountcarmelhealth.com, centralizing web content and digital experience management for institutional and patient facing pages. The implementation configures core Web Content Management capabilities including content authoring and approval workflows, templating and responsive page composition, content staging and publishing, and digital asset management. CrownPeak DXP is provisioned to support role based authoring, editorial review cycles, and content versioning to align marketing and communications processes. Operational coverage is focused on the corporate website and supports marketing, communications, and patient engagement functions across Mount Carmel Health System. Governance emphasis is on centralized content governance and editorial workflow orchestration to standardize publishing practices and maintain compliance for web content.
